Rainier National Park 12 Recommended Full-day Tours from $190.00 per adult … WebJun 1, 2024 · A second route to North Bend originates in Capitol Hill and swings through downtown and Bellevue before hitting the wildly popular Mount Si, Little Si, and Mount Teneriffe trailheads. Considering that Si’s sizeable lot can fill up even when it’s raining (and parking requires an $11.50–$35 Discover Pass ), it’s a blissfully no-worries ride.

With more … Web38. 593. 1976. 2/5/2024. 3 photos. Mailbox is a niche hike that's pretty well known around here but not for the views. One of the hardest single day hikes in Washington, it's usually foggy up there but even when it's not, the view isn't all too exciting compared to other trails, well except for the mailbox.
